FAISALABAD: The Anti-Smuggling Organization (ASO) Faisalabad has confiscated the contraband coriander seeds worth Rs495000 involving duties and taxes amounting to Rs367274 besides impounding a Mazda truck worth Rs800000.
Deputy Collector Usman Tariq received a tip-off that a huge quantity of coriander seeds was being smuggled. He immediately constituted a team which intercepted the Mazda truck with registration No: FDK-4580.
The officials recovered 5,500 kilograms of foreign origin coriander seeds. The item was being transported from Peshawar to Faisalabad and Lahore.
After recovering the item, the staff asked driver Imran Khan to produce the documents regarding the legal possession of the item but he failed to do so on which customs team seized the item and also impounded the vehicle under Section 157 (2) of Customs Act-1969.
